All children functioning at the preschool level can learn from nursery rhymes! Especially the rhymes that actually tell a very short story.
This product includes 5 nursery rhyme books and simple activities to use with children who have receptive language that is much higher than their expressive language. The activities and picture communication are ideally suited for children with autism, CP, apraxia, or even ELL students.
There are instructions on how to: load the books onto your iPad, ask comprehension questions to non-verbal students, create a simple eye gaze board, make a picture choice mat, make a story retelling scene.
Check out the fun nursery rhymes and activities included:
Humpty Dumpty
Itsy Bitsy Spider
Jack and Jill
Little Bo Peep
Little Miss Muffet
